The Evolution of Digital Identity and Its Risks
Traditionally, digital identity verification depended heavily on centralized databases and manual checks, creating attractive targets for hackers. These systems often suffered from vulnerabilities such as data breaches, impersonation, and loss of control over personal information. According to industry reports by cybersecurity firms like Cybersecurity Ventures, data breaches are projected to expose over 6 billion records annually by 2024. The cost—not just financial but also reputational—renders old models insufficient for today’s requirements.
Another critical aspect is user privacy. Centralized systems often involve storing extensive personal data, raising concerns about misuse and surveillance. Therefore, modern security paradigms pivot towards decentralized solutions that empower users with sovereignty over their data while ensuring trust through cryptographic guarantees.
Blockchain Technology: Transforming Trust in Digital Spaces
Blockchain technology offers a paradigm shift by providing a decentralized ledger capable of immutable record-keeping. This innovation establishes a new frontier in digital trust, especially regarding identity management. A well-implemented blockchain-based identity system enables users to control access to their information, selectively sharing verified data without exposing entire profiles.
Industry leaders like Microsoft Azure Active Directory and IBM Digital Identity are integrating blockchain to enhance security, reduce fraud, and streamline verification processes. Moreover, innovative projects such as Self-Sovereign Identity (SSI) are gaining traction, emphasizing user-centric models that eliminate reliance on third-party authorities.

Future Directions and Industry Insights
The momentum in blockchain identity solutions points toward wider adoption driven by regulatory frameworks like GDPR and the UK’s Digital Identity and Attributes Trust Framework. As these systems mature, their ability to deliver transparency, security, and user empowerment will redefine expectations.
Emerging technologies such as zero-knowledge proofs further bolster privacy, allowing verification without revealing underlying data. This evolution empowers users and institutions to operate in environments of increased trust, reducing dependency on centralized authorities and lowering vulnerability surface areas.
Industry research projects that by 2030, over 70% of all digital transactions could rely on blockchain-based identity verification, transforming how trust is operationalized across sectors.
